4 Way Financial Coaching is Just Like Braces


"The way to get started is to stop talking and start doing."- Walt Disney

"I've got braces" is what my son Rashad changed his screen name to on his return from the Orthodontist. He was all excited to let his friends know of the change that had taken place. This change was the result of the work done by Dr. Barry Russell and his fine assistants including Joy earlier in the day. But it was only the start and he knew it as his face grimiest with pain and shock as they stretched and pulled and put yucky stuff in his mouth, all in preparation for the appliances.

As I watched, I realized that a lot of work goes into creating straight teeth and beautiful smiles. Not only is it work but also for Rashad the journey will take at least 22 months, a few oral surgeries and a lot of discipline. You see on the way to those straight and beautiful pearlies, he has to give up a lot of his favorite snack foods. His face showed the concern as he was told that he would not be able to eat nuts (he and I enjoy shelling and eating walnuts and pecans), chocolate bars, popcorn or white bread. He would also now have to brush his teeth not twice a day but for 3 minutes after each meal or snack. This meant his toothbrush was becoming his constant companion. He would also have to floss every night.

All of these changes could be overwhelming for anyone much less a teenager, but it's what is required to ensure the proper maintenance of the braces and teeth during this transition.

Harmonizing Your Love & Money



"The greatest weakness of most humans is their hesitancy to tell others how much they love them while they're still alive."- Unknown

February is Special - It is Heart month! And the two big eventscelebrated this month are the Heart Ball and Valentine's Day both are valuable expressions of Love

Valentine's Day honor its patron the Italian priest Saint Valentine and is celebrated by exchanging tokens of affection. As you exchange candies,flowers or whatever is your heart's way of expressing this feeling don't forget to help those who were unfortunate to have started out with a broken heart, the kids for whom the Heart Ball hosted by the Sir Victor Sassoon Heart Foundation is their biggest fund raiser.

So this month be sure and use these opportunities to affect the life of your love ones and those around you in very special ways!

And although you may be madly in Love and planning on having anexciting time with the one you love this Valentine's Day, you must admit that there are very few combinations more perplexing than love and Money. In fact, the only more perplexing combination is expecting two persons from different social, religious, professional and economical backgrounds to come together and create a successful marriage.

Even you had your doubt and didn't think the couple at the last wedding you attended stood a chance at creating a successful life together.

Let's look at the combination, it usually goes like this- she is a professional; he is not - But that's love! While he is spending all the money he can get his hands on, she is stretching her dollar so that she can do and save as much as she can.

This coupled with the fact that whiles your bodies may experienceintimacy, your goals and money usually don't. You feel that even inmarriage your money is still single and nobody's business but yours. Not a good recipe for success.

That's why money or should I say the lack of money is among the leading contributors to divorce and it is little wonder, because financial decisions so often are charged with emotions that goes well beyond the money.
